  • "slipping patella"
    Both of my knees "pop out", as I call it. My nanny had it, my dad has it, I have it, along with my little sister. I have had 2major surgeries on my right knee (7 years and 17)along with 1 orthroscopic, and one major surgery on my left (9 years). Both of knees still go out occassionally, but I am thankful that I can walk 10 feet without the excrutiating pain of knees dislocating. Wish I could write more.
